French Script for House Of Cards


      We have a new challenge over at House Of Cards, our theme this month is to Use Script and/or Colours from our photo prompt.
     I have a lovely SU french script stamp that goes perfectly with an Eiffel Tower stamp and die by Sizzix, so all I had to do was tie in the colours and I was away.
     The script is stamped in brown on to white card, then it's coloured with Distress Ink Bundled Sage and mounted on a dark green layer on to a cream card blank.
     The Eiffel Tower is also stamped in brown but clear embossed and cut with the matching die from the set. This is mounted on foam pads over the layers rather than on them.
     To bring in the pinks I chose to stamp and emboss some Heartfelt Creation flowers, embossed in gold and coloured with Koi watercolour pens. There's a tiny yellow gem in the centre of each flower which was added after they were stuck on to the card.
     The balloons are from a set of tiny stamps I found in a bargain shop, they are stamped in brown, clear embossed and then coloured with the same pens. They have some shape in them after working them on a foam board with a ball tool, each one is stuck on with a tiny foam pad.
     'Paris' is in the same Sizzix stamp set but this time I have used a ticket die to cut it out instead of the matching shape. It's stamped in brown on cream card, clear embossed and aged with DI Old Paper and a crackle stamp, coloured green, them mounted on foam pads. There is a tiny Fleur De Lis die cut in gold satin mirri in the top right corner just to finish it off.
